Quote:
Originally Posted by TejasRunner01
Very cool! I love the way that looks. Yours is a v6 4wd, correct? What kind of mpg are you getting with that tire setup? City/highway if possible.
|
Yep, its a v6 4wd. MPG is pretty much the same as stock. I hand calculate MPG and get around 19-20 HWY and 14-16 City, accounted for the 3% larger tire size

Quote:
Originally Posted by TejasRunner01
How is the ride on the kyb? Would you use them again?
Sent from my Mi MIX 2S using Tapatalk
|
im very happy with the ride & would definitely use them again, i removed the XREAS that was working but tired & sagging front springs at 145k miles. for mostly street use they are a great option, kyb says the shock valving & springs are 10% firmer than stock but it rides great, probably even decent for light off road use.
